Generative AI: A Primer

Generative AI involves creating new content, such as images, text, music, or virtual worlds, indistinguishable from human-generated content. Advanced algorithms like Generative Adversarial Networks (GANs) and Vibrational Auto encoders (VAEs) enable machines to learn and generate highly realistic outputs

Career Paths and Salary Outlook
    • AI Research Scientist: These professionals develop innovative algorithms and models, earning competitive salaries ranging from INR 10-20 lakhs per annum for entry-level positions to over INR 30 lakhs per annum for experienced ones.

    • Machine Learning Engineer: They design, implement, and deploy machine learning solutions, commanding salaries from INR 8-15 lakhs per annum for entry-level roles to over INR 25 lakhs per annum for experienced ones.

    • Data Scientist: Specializing in generative AI applications, they earn from INR 6-12 lakhs per annum for entry-level positions to significantly more for experienced professionals.

    • AI Product Manager: These professionals oversee AI-powered product development, commanding salaries from INR 12-25 lakhs per annum or more, depending on experience and industry.

    • AI Ethics Specialist: With growing AI adoption, their role is crucial in ensuring responsible AI deployment, with salaries ranging from INR 8-20 lakhs per annum depending on experience and industry.

Generative AI has applications across various domains, including:

  • Image and video generation for creative content production.
  • Text generation for natural language processing tasks such as language translation and content creation.
  • Music generation for composition and personalized recommendations.
  • Virtual environment generation for gaming and simulation.

A strong foundation in mathematics, particularly probability and statistics, along with proficiency in programming languages like Python, is essential for working in generative AI. Additionally, familiarity with machine learning concepts and frameworks such as TensorFlow and PyTorch is beneficial.
